4) Memory corruption

EUVDB-ID: #VU5566

Risk: Critical

CVSSv3.1: 9.2 [CVSS:3.1/AV:N/AC:L/PR:N/UI:R/S:C/C:H/I:H/A:H/E:H/RL:O/RC:C]

CVE-ID: CVE-2015-2545

CWE-ID: CWE-119 - Memory corruption

Exploit availability: No

Description

The vulnerability allows a remote attacker to execute arbitrary code on the target system.

The vulnerability exists due to boundary error when parsing malformed images. A remote attacker can create a file containing a specially crafted image file, trick the victim into opening it, cause memory corruption and execute arbitrary code with privileges of the current user.

Successful exploitation of this vulnerability results in arbitrary code execution on the vulnerable system.

Note: the vulnerability was being actively exploited.

Mitigation

Install updates from Microsoft website.

Vulnerable software versions

Microsoft Office: 2007 - 2016

5) Cross-site scripting

EUVDB-ID: #VU5564

Risk: Low

CVSSv3.1: 5.3 [CVSS:3.1/AV:N/AC:L/PR:N/UI:R/S:C/C:L/I:L/A:N/E:U/RL:O/RC:C]

CVE-ID: CVE-2015-2522

CWE-ID: CWE-79 - Improper Neutralization of Input During Web Page Generation ('Cross-site Scripting')

Exploit availability: No

Description

The vulnerability allows a remote attacker to perform cross-site scripting (XSS) attacks.

The vulnerability exists due to insufficient sanitization of user-input. A remote attacker can trick the victim to follow a specially crafted link and execute arbitrary HTML and script code in user’s browser in context of vulnerable website.

Successful exploitation of this vulnerability may allow a remote attacker to steal potentially sensitive information, change appearance of the web page, perform phishing and drive-by-download attacks.

Mitigation

Install updates from Microsoft website.

Vulnerable software versions

Microsoft SharePoint Foundation: 2013
